// Use instead of document.getElementById
function getRef(elementId) {
if (!domRefs.hasOwnProperty(elementId)) {
domRefs[elementId] = {
count: 1,
ref: null,
};
return document.getElementById(elementId);
} else {
if (domRefs[elementId].count < 3) {
domRefs[elementId].count = domRefs[elementId].count + 1;
return document.getElementById(elementId);
} else {
if (!domRefs[elementId].ref)
domRefs[elementId].ref = document.getElementById(elementId);
return domRefs[elementId].ref;
}
}
}
// returns dom with specified element
function createElement(tagName, options = {}) {
const { className, textContent, innerHTML, attributes = {} } = options
const elem = document.createElement(tagName)
for (let attribute in attributes) {
elem.setAttribute(attribute, attributes[attribute])
}
if (className)
elem.className = className
if (textContent)
elem.textContent = textContent
if (innerHTML)
elem.innerHTML = innerHTML
return elem
}
// Use when a function needs to be executed after user finishes changes
const debounce = (callback, wait) => {
let timeoutId = null;
return (...args) => {
window.clearTimeout(timeoutId);
timeoutId = window.setTimeout(() => {
callback.apply(null, args);
}, wait);
};
}

// class based lazy loading
class LazyLoader {
constructor(container, elementsToRender, renderFn, options = {}) {
const { batchSize = 10, freshRender, bottomFirst = false, domUpdated } = options
this.elementsToRender = elementsToRender
this.arrayOfElements = (typeof elementsToRender === 'function') ? this.elementsToRender() : elementsToRender || []
this.renderFn = renderFn
this.intersectionObserver
this.batchSize = batchSize
this.freshRender = freshRender
this.domUpdated = domUpdated
this.bottomFirst = bottomFirst
this.shouldLazyLoad = false
this.lastScrollTop = 0
this.lastScrollHeight = 0
this.lazyContainer = document.querySelector(container)
this.update = this.update.bind(this)
this.render = this.render.bind(this)
this.init = this.init.bind(this)
this.clear = this.clear.bind(this)
}
get elements() {
return this.arrayOfElements
}
init() {
this.intersectionObserver = new IntersectionObserver((entries, observer) => {
entries.forEach(entry => {
if (entry.isIntersecting) {
observer.disconnect()
this.render({ lazyLoad: true })
}
})
})
this.mutationObserver = new MutationObserver(mutationList => {
mutationList.forEach(mutation => {
if (mutation.type === 'childList') {
if (mutation.addedNodes.length) {
if (this.bottomFirst) {
if (this.lazyContainer.firstElementChild)
this.intersectionObserver.observe(this.lazyContainer.firstElementChild)
} else {
if (this.lazyContainer.lastElementChild)
this.intersectionObserver.observe(this.lazyContainer.lastElementChild)
}
}
}
})
})
this.mutationObserver.observe(this.lazyContainer, {
childList: true,
})
this.render()
}
update(elementsToRender) {
this.arrayOfElements = (typeof elementsToRender === 'function') ? this.elementsToRender() : elementsToRender || []
}
render(options = {}) {
let { lazyLoad = false } = options
this.shouldLazyLoad = lazyLoad
const frag = document.createDocumentFragment();
if (lazyLoad) {
if (this.bottomFirst) {
this.updateEndIndex = this.updateStartIndex
this.updateStartIndex = this.updateEndIndex - this.batchSize
} else {
this.updateStartIndex = this.updateEndIndex
this.updateEndIndex = this.updateEndIndex + this.batchSize
}
} else {
this.intersectionObserver.disconnect()
if (this.bottomFirst) {
this.updateEndIndex = this.arrayOfElements.length
this.updateStartIndex = this.updateEndIndex - this.batchSize - 1
} else {
this.updateStartIndex = 0
this.updateEndIndex = this.batchSize
}
this.lazyContainer.innerHTML = ``;
}
this.lastScrollHeight = this.lazyContainer.scrollHeight
this.lastScrollTop = this.lazyContainer.scrollTop
this.arrayOfElements.slice(this.updateStartIndex, this.updateEndIndex).forEach((element, index) => {
frag.append(this.renderFn(element))
})
if (this.bottomFirst) {
this.lazyContainer.prepend(frag)
// scroll anchoring for reverse scrolling
this.lastScrollTop += this.lazyContainer.scrollHeight - this.lastScrollHeight
this.lazyContainer.scrollTo({ top: this.lastScrollTop })
this.lastScrollHeight = this.lazyContainer.scrollHeight
} else {
this.lazyContainer.append(frag)
}
if (!lazyLoad && this.bottomFirst) {
this.lazyContainer.scrollTop = this.lazyContainer.scrollHeight
}
// Callback to be called if elements are updated or rendered for first time
if (!lazyLoad && this.freshRender)
this.freshRender()
}
clear() {
this.intersectionObserver.disconnect()
this.mutationObserver.disconnect()
this.lazyContainer.innerHTML = ``;
}
reset() {
this.arrayOfElements = (typeof this.elementsToRender === 'function') ? this.elementsToRender() : this.elementsToRender || []
this.render()
}
}
